65 <br />beyond one (1) calendar year, at the discretion of the City Administrator, based on the <br />above considerations. <br /> <br />Status of Benefits <br />The employee will not accrue benefits such as vacation leave, sick leave or holiday pay <br />while on Unpaid Leave. Step increases and probationary periods will be extended by the <br />length of the unpaid leave. The newly established anniversary date will be used for all <br />future step increases, however the employee’s hire date will not change because of such <br />leave. <br /> <br />Insurance Continuation <br />During unpaid leave, the employee may continue to be covered by group health, dental <br />and life insurance, but will be responsible for paying one hundred percent (100%) of the <br />premium costs. During the first and last calendar month, the employee will be responsible <br />for paying the pro-rated portion of their monthly insurance premiums for the days they are <br />on unpaid leave. <br /> <br />The employee must return to work the first day following the end of the leave and must <br />notify their Department Head or City Administrator at least one (1) month before the date <br />of their intended return to work. <br />
